The Story

This story focuses on the observations and reflections of a Communist Party worker, Amerigo Ormea, on a day in which he is participating as a “poll-watcher” during the 1953 Italian election. The voting place to which he has been assigned is Turin's Cottolengo Hospital for Incurables, a shelter for the mentally and physically afflicted.
